[0001] This utility model relates to the field of wire brush technology, specifically to a wire brush fixed-distance bristle planting device. Background Technology
[0002] A wire brush is a tool made of steel wire, primarily used to clean dirt and rust from metal surfaces. Wire brushes are typically made of stainless steel wire, which is characterized by high hardness, rust resistance, and a long service life. Depending on the application, there are various types of wire brushes, including wire brush rollers and wire pipe brushes, which are widely used in steel or aluminum surface treatment plants, industrial pipelines, and for cleaning and removing rust from machine screw holes.
[0003] A search revealed a Chinese patent (CN213464166U) disclosing a wire brush tufting device with fixed spacing. The device includes a first fixed rod, a second fixed rod, a third fixed rod, and a fourth fixed rod. A rotating disk is welded to the front of the first fixed rod, and a first pulley is welded to the front of the rotating disk. A rotating box is fixedly connected to the front of the first pulley. Cavities are formed on both sides of the rotating box, and moving plates are slidably connected to the inner walls of both sides of the cavities. This device has a simple structure and novel design, enabling rapid, fixed-distance insertion of wires into the wire brush, preventing uneven insertion and affecting the quality of the brush. Furthermore, the intermittent movement of the wires prevents missed insertions, improving insertion efficiency. It is simple to use, highly practical, and suitable for widespread application.
[0004] While the above solutions can quickly implant steel wires into the wire brush at a fixed distance, the bristle implantation device in the above patent has difficulty in freely adjusting the row spacing between the steel wires. Since the types of wire brushes vary depending on the application scenario, the above patent can only implant steel wires into the wire brush in a single way, which is quite limited. Therefore, we provide a wire brush bristle implantation device at a fixed distance to solve the above problems. Summary of the Invention

[0019] There are two main support brackets 1, both of which are fixedly connected to the top of the workbench 15. The purpose of setting up two main support brackets 1 is to effectively ensure the stability of the load-bearing support plate 2, while the workbench 15 is set up to facilitate the placement of the substrate.
[0020] A guide rail 2 10 is fixedly connected to the other side of the main support 1. An adjustable guide plate 7 is slidably connected to the outer wall of the guide rail 2 10. The purpose of setting the guide rail 2 10 is to apply a position control effect to the adjustable guide plate 7, so that the adjustable guide plate 7 can only move vertically up and down. A force-bearing support plate 2 is fixedly connected to one side of the main support 1. An extension plate 17 is fixedly connected to one side of the force-bearing support plate 2. An L-shaped bracket 16 is fixedly connected to the bottom of the force-bearing support plate 2. A one-way screw 13 is rotatably connected between the L-shaped bracket 16 and the extension plate 17. The close cooperation between the force-bearing support plate 2, the L-shaped bracket 16 and the extension plate 17 can effectively support the one-way screw 13 and apply a position control effect, thereby ensuring that the one-way screw 13 can rotate stably in place.
[0021] A unidirectional DC motor 11 is fixedly connected to the other side of the force-bearing support plate 2. The output shaft of the unidirectional DC motor 11 is connected to the linkage belt 12 through a pulley. The purpose of setting the unidirectional DC motor 11 is to provide sufficient power support for the rotation of the linkage belt 12 through the pulley. The unidirectional DC motor 11 is existing technology and will not be described in detail.
[0022] The linkage belt 12 is connected to the pulley at one end of the one-way screw 13. The linkage belt 12 can drive the one-way screw 13 to rotate again through another pulley. One end of the one-way screw 13 is fixedly connected to a pulley. The outer circumferential surface of the one-way screw 13 is threadedly connected to the inner wall of the threaded slider 14. The tight fit between the one-way screw 13 and the threaded slider 14 allows the one-way screw 13 to rotate when the threaded slider 14 remains stable, which can effectively drive the threaded slider 14 to move up and down.
[0023] The threaded slider 14 is fixedly connected to one side of the control guide plate 7. The threaded slider 14 and the control guide plate 7 maintain a linkage effect, that is, the threaded slider 14 can drive the control guide plate 7 to rise and fall synchronously. A guide rail 3 is fixedly connected to one side of the force support plate 2. A linkage slider 4 is slidably connected to the outer wall of the guide rail 3. The purpose of setting the guide rail 3 is to support the linkage slider 4 and apply a control effect, so that the linkage slider 4 can only move in the horizontal direction.
[0024] A synchronous force plate 5 is fixedly connected to one side of the linkage slider 4, and the linkage slider 4 and the synchronous force plate 5 maintain a linkage effect. A drive column 6 is fixedly connected to one side of the synchronous force plate 5, and the synchronous force plate 5 and the drive column 6 maintain a linkage effect. The drive column 6 is slidably connected in the guide groove 8 opened in the control guide plate 7. The purpose of setting the drive column 6 is that, based on its position, when the control guide plate 7 moves, under the influence of the guide groove 8, the drive column 6 can drive the synchronous force plate 5 to move. A wire hair implanter 9 is fixedly connected to one side of the synchronous force plate 5, and the synchronous force plate 5 and the wire hair implanter 9 maintain a linkage effect. The position of the wire hair implanter 9 changes with the movement of the synchronous force plate 5.
[0025] Working principle: In use, simply place the substrate on the workbench 15. Under the action of the wire implantation device 9, the wire can be injected into the substrate to complete the wire implantation operation. When it is necessary to adjust the row spacing of the steel wires on the substrate, start the unidirectional DC motor 11 to work. Through the linkage belt 12, drive the unidirectional lead screw 13 to rotate in place between the L-shaped bracket 16 and the extension plate 17. At this time, because the adjustment guide plate 7 connected with the threaded slider 14 is restricted by the guide rail 10, the rotation of the unidirectional lead screw 13 can drive the adjustment guide plate 7 to move downward through the threaded slider 14. At this time, due to the synchronous application connected with the drive column 6, The force plate 5 is restricted by the guide rail 3 through the linkage slider 4. Therefore, adjusting the movement of the guide plate 7 will cause the drive column 6 to slide in the guide groove 8. The drive column 6 will then drive the linkage slider 4 to slide on the guide rail 3 through the synchronous force plate 5. This will cause the wire hair implanter 9, which is connected to the synchronous force plate 5, to move synchronously and change the position of the wire hair implanter 9. Since there are four guide grooves 8 in total, the design of the position of the four guide grooves 8 ensures the smooth movement of the drive column 6 and also ensures that the spacing between the four synchronous force plates 5 is the same, thereby achieving the purpose of adjusting the row spacing between the wires.
